'''Nickname:''' "Classy Parade"
'''Logo:''' We fade in to a blue background, then the logo fades in with five, white horizontal lines with the word on it "Parade" in a script font, and the word underneath "VIDEOCASSETTES". The logo fades out, along with the background as the movie begins.
'''FX/SFX:''' The fading of the background and logo.
'''Music/Sounds:''' The opening theme of the movie.
'''Availability:''' Can be seen on ''Jazzercise'' tapes.
